| Feature | Service Pack (SP12) | Hotfix |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| | Broad; dozens of fixes and features | Narrow; 1 to 5 specific issues | | Testing | Full regression testing | Targeted testing only | | Distribution | Public via Schneider Electric download center | Often private via technical support or specific knowledge base articles | | Installation | Requires full uninstall/install or major patch | Lightweight; installed over existing SP12 | | Risk | Moderate | Very low (if you need the specific fix) | Vijeo Designer 6
Installing the hotfix on your PC only updates the development environment. You must download the updated runtime to the physical HMI hardware: Open your project in Vijeo Designer. Go to the menu and click Rebuild All .

However, due to known issues like PLC communication conflicts and the end of official support on the horizon, this version is best suited for maintaining existing installations or for engineers who need to manage a mixed fleet of SoMachine and ESME projects. For new HMI designs, migrating to Vijeo Designer 6.3 is the long-term recommended path.
